WebAug 14, 2003 · Sunhoney is a lovely 27 metre diameter recumbent stone circle comprising 11 standing stones and a tilted recumbent stone with 31 cup marks, the stone now in two pieces, one large and one small. On the other hand the archaeoastro-nomical orientations of the recumbent arrangement have been the subject of many surveys. From the late 1950s, A Thom drew accurate plans of many of the circles and in 1969 Aubrey Burl (1970: 73) calculated the azimuths for the recumbents which were

The 105.6-carat Kohinoor diamond -- also spelled Koh-i-noor or Koh-i-Nûr -- was ... WebThe Tomnaverie recumbent stone circle is situated on the crest of a hill beside a disused quarry. It consists of an incomplete outermost ring, 56ft (17m) in diameter, comprising the recumbent stone, its two flankers (fallen), five erect stones and one fallen stone, a middle setting of stones which, without excavation, is impossible to explain ...
